Open-Source Quantum Software Projects

Curated list of open-source developed quantum software projects.

Quantum full-stack libraries

Python

  • QISKit - IBM's quantum information software kit for simulating, compiling and executing quantum programs.
  • Strawberry Fields - Xanadu's software library for photonic quantum computing.
  • Forest - Rigetti's software library for writing, simulating, compiling and executing quantum programs.
  • ProjectQ - Hardware-agnostic framework with compiler and simulator with emulation capabilities.
  • Cirq - Framework for creating, editing, and invoking Noisy Intermediate Scale Quantum (NISQ) circuits.

Q#

  • Q# - Microsoft's quantum programming language with Visual Studio integration.

Quantum simulators

Python

  • Quantum Virtual Machine - Reference implementation of Rigetti's Quantum Virtual Machine.
  • QuTiP - User-friendly and efficient numerical simulations of a wide variety of open quantum systems.
  • QTop - Simulation and visualization of topological quantum computers.
  • Quintuple - Simulating the 5-qubit processor of the IBM Quantum Experience.
  • QuSim - Ideal noise-free multi-qubit simulator written in 150 lines of code.
  • PIQS - Efficient simulation of open quantum dynamics of identical qubits.
  • SimulaQron - Application level simulator of a quantum network.

C++

  • Quantum++ - High-performance general purpose quantum simulator (can simulate d-dimensional qudits).
  • QCL - High level, hardware-agnostic programming language for quantum computers (syntax like C or Pascal).
  • Qrack - Comprehensive qubit and gate implementation for developing universal virtual quantum processors.

C

  • QuaC - Parallel time-dependent open quantum systems solver.

Java

  • libQuantumJava - Crude translation from the C implementation of libquantum to a Java version.

JavaScript

  • jsquil - JavaScript interface for writing Quil programs.
  • Quirk - Drag-and-drop quantum circuit simulator in your browser.

Haskell

Rust

  • QCGPU - High-performance GPU-accelerated quantum computer simulation outlined in this arXiv paper.

Julia

  • QuantumInfo.jl - Julia library for quantum information related calculations.
  • QSimulator.jl - Unitary and Lindbladian evolution in Julia.
  • RandomQuantum.jl - Package for generating random quantum states and processes.
  • Cliffords.jl - Efficient calculation of Clifford circuits in Julia.

Common Lisp

  • BLACK-STONE - Specification and implementation of quantum common lisp, for gate-model quantum computers.

Qumin

  • Qlmp - Interpreter for the functional quantum programming language Qumin.

F#

OCaml

  • QOCS - Quantum OCaml Circuit Simulator is a functional approach to simulating quantum gates.

Mathematica

  • QuantumUtils - Tools for quantum control, simulation, channel representation conversion, and perturbations.

Quantum compilers

C++

  • ScaffCC - Compilation, analysis and optimization framework for the Scaffold quantum programming language.

Python

  • Qubiter - Quantum compiler using a Python wrapper for LAPACK's CS Decomposition to build a binary tree of matrices.
  • QGL2 Compiler - Language compiler for imperative Quantum Gate Language (QGL).
  • PyZX - Python library for quantum circuit rewriting and optimisation using the ZX-calculus.

Julia

  • QGL.jl - A performance orientated QGL compiler.

Quantum assembly

  • Quil - An open hybrid quantum/classical instruction set currently used by Rigetti. Parser
  • OpenQASM - IBM's open-source quantum assembly language.
  • QMASM - A quantum macro assembler for D-Wave's quantum annealers.

Quantum cryptography

C

  • liboqs - C library for quantum-resistant cryptographic algorithms.
  • openssh - OpenSSH with quantum-safe key exchange algorithms.
  • openssl - OpenSSL with quantum-safe cryptographic algorithms.

Experimental quantum computing

Python

  • QGL - Domain-specific language embedded in python for specifying pulse sequences.
  • Quince - Node-based GUI that allows for graphical configuration of qubit experiments in Auspex.
  • PyQLab - Library for instrument control and superconducting QIP experiments.
  • ARTIQ - Next-generation control system for quantum information experiments.
  • qc-toolkit - Quantum Computing Toolkit for Qubit Control.
  • QFlow-lite - Machine Learning tools for autotuning quantum dot experiments.

Matlab

  • Qlab - Measurement and control software for superconducting qubits.

Julia

  • Qlab.jl - Generic lab tools in Julia.
